Nobu Downtown is situated in the heart of Manhattan’s Financial District, offering a striking subterranean dining experience, as well as an exclusive sake table and a beautiful private event space. Descend the stairs to the dining room to indulge in Nobu signatures including Black Cod Miso and Yellowtail Jalapeno; and new menu items including Grilled Octopus with Chocolo Salsa, Sizzling Uni Yaki, and Bigeye Tuna Tataki with Truffle Eryngii Mushrooms. Add innovative Omakase and seasonal off-the-menu dishes menus created at the 13-seat sushi bar and open kitchen, and become immersed in the next era of Nobu’s genre-defining new style Japanese cuisine.

Our dress code is smart/business casual. Jeans are fine as long as they are not torn. No flip flops, please.
How can I join the waitlist?
To join our waitlist, please go to the OpenTable App and set an alert for the date and time you're requesting. You may need to download the OpenTable App.
Can I order a birthday dessert?
If you decide to purchase a dessert, it will be served with a candle. Special cake can be made with 72 hours notice.
What's the credit card policy for large groups?
A credit card is required to hold a table for a party of 5 or more. You have until the day before to cancel. If you cancel or no show on the day of, there is a $25.00 charge per person.
Do you accept walk-ins?
Yes, walk-ins are welcome. Reservation is strongly advised for the Sushi Bar and Bar/Lounge, but walk-ins are accepted. Please get your name on the in-house waitlist upon arrival.
